Output e825c5a979986aa90c0dbadb8c667219fc6329265254c6442d78fa34e63146d7:3

value
19773670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ee43159f584d93443f7f6aa505d7fdc26cb0d0 OP_EQUAL
address
3FMn2s4Fi5mm6yBY8kmcdca5yraC1u5j7P
transaction
e825c5a979986aa90c0dbadb8c667219fc6329265254c6442d78fa34e63146d7
spent
true